Internal Memo — Marketing Budget Reduction

To the incoming director: marketing spend is cut 18% effective next quarter. Rationale: softer pipeline at Brindlecote Media and the delayed Farrow campaign. Sponsorships end first; retained agencies renegotiate by month-end. Digital spend holds flat. Headcount unaffected for now. Regional events consolidate into two flagship dates, both in Kellsmere. Expect pushback from the field teams; hold the line until the Q2 review. Context for these decisions appears in the confidential note directly below.

confidential, hawif-faweg: Headcount on the Ulaix team goes from 3 to 120 by the end of April. Gross margin on Ulaix came in at 10 percent against a plan of 10 percent.

Meeting notes — Oakenshaw Gallery labels (excerpt)

Quick update from today's catch-up: the printed labels for the new Tidewater Gallery are done and boxed at Pellow Print Works. Marnie checked the proofs and everything matches the final catalogue, so no reprints needed. Delivery to the museum's goods entrance is set for Thursday morning — someone from receiving should be around to count the boxes. The hand-over instruction for the courier is noted below.

dispatch memo: the sorius tamius courier leaves the praeth ledger at gate 4873 under passcode 928014

# Tallyfork environments — tax-rate cache

Tallyfork runs in dev, staging, and prod. Each environment keeps a local tax-rate lookup cache fed from the Ratebook service; prod refreshes hourly, staging daily, dev on demand. Cache misses fall through to a live Ratebook call, so a cold cache just means latency, not wrong rates. Do not copy prod cache snapshots into staging — jurisdiction IDs differ. Flush via the admin endpoint only. Per-environment values for prod are listed below.

service settings:
ralael:
  pin: 7453
  tenant: zorath
  seal: seal_087806e4
  metrics_host: metrics.ralael.paliqworks.example
  standby_team: fraath
  escalation: praok-istiel
  nonce: 10e083